Phoenix roebelenii (Pygmy Date Palm)

Product Description

Phoenix roebelenii, commonly known as the Pygmy Date Palm, is a popular, elegant palm prized for its feathery, arching fronds and compact, graceful form. It is ideal for patios, garden borders, tropical landscapes, and container planting, providing a lush, tropical feel without becoming overly large. This palm is a classic choice for both indoor and outdoor spaces where a smaller palm is desired.

Size When Fully Grown

  • Height: Typically 2 m – 4 m
  • Spread: Approximately 1.5 m – 2.5 m
  • Slow to moderate growth rate; often remains compact in containers.

Best Growing Conditions

  • Light: Full sun to partial shade. Best growth in full sun with some protection from harsh afternoon sun in hotter areas.
  • Soil: Well-drained soil rich in organic matter.
  • Watering: Regular watering during establishment; once established, moderately drought tolerant but performs best with consistent moisture.
  • Temperature: Prefers warm, frost-free climates. Sensitive to severe frost.
  • Feeding: Apply a balanced slow-release fertiliser in spring and mid-summer.
  • Pruning: Remove dead fronds and flower stalks to maintain tidy appearance.

Common Pests & Problems

Phoenix roebelenii may be affected by:

  • Scale insects
  • Mealybugs
  • Spider mites
  • Palm weevils (in some regions)
  • Fungal issues if overwatered or in poorly drained soil
    Regular inspection and good airflow reduce pest pressure.

Toxicity (Animals & Humans)

  • Generally non-toxic.
    Phoenix roebelenii is considered safe for pets, though ingestion of fruit or large amounts of foliage may cause mild stomach upset.
    It is a pet-friendly palm for family gardens.

Planting & Seasonal Guidance (South Africa)

  • Best Time to Plant: Spring or early autumn for best establishment.
  • Growing Season: Active growth occurs in spring and summer.
  • Winter Care: Reduce watering in winter; protect from frost in colder areas.
